iShares MSCI ACWI ex U.S. ETF is an exchange-traded fund incorporated in the USA. The ETF seeks investment results that correspond to the performance of the MSCI ACWI ex USA Index. The ETF seeks exposure to a broad range of international developed and emerging market companies.
